Transaction cf67239d0d4d072a15476743e960ee302a04a038e70b0dfea530101995749324

5 Input
1 Outputs
  • cf67239d0d4d072a15476743e960ee302a04a038e70b0dfea530101995749324:0
  • value  839543
    address  bc1py4smj09meecs5kndcgthvha8wc58vcz9n7yzhafu2ayng9cmftwsqwavcm